Draft Amendments to the Measures for Prioritized Patent Examination are publicly soliciting opinions.
In order to better unleash the role of the patent prioritized examination system and strengthen the support and guarantee of key industries and core technologies, the State Intellectual Property Office is focusing on key industrial sectors and addressing the reasonable demands of innovative entities to accelerate the examination and authorization of patents. It has formulated the "Draft Amendments to the Patent Priority Examination Management Measures", which is open for public comments starting today and until March 30, 2026.
This amendment primarily focuses on the management and operational issues in current practice, systematically optimizing the patent prioritized examination management mechanism. The overall approach includes the following aspects: First, adapting and improving the admission criteria in line with new situations and demands to highlight the support for national needs; Second, improving the full-chain operation management mechanism to strengthen precise service guarantees; Third, enhancing the level of service convenience to effectively respond to social concerns and the expectations of innovative entities; Fourth, promptly elevating well-operated practices in practice and common understanding among all parties to regulations.
